The "Bigflo et oli meme" sound originates from the popular French rap duo Bigflo & Oli. Specific snippets of their songs or interviews have been repurposed into viral memes, often for their comedic timing, relatable lyrics, or distinct vocal delivery. Its virality is primarily strong within French-speaking online communities but has spread globally due to the universal nature of meme humor and the duo's international recognition. It's frequently used for reaction content, comedic skits, and as a cultural reference point, often appearing alongside other French meme sounds or popular rap snippets like the French Rap Adlib or a catchy Hip Hop Beat Drop.
